A Rising Star Captures Leeds' Attention: The Story of Troy Parrott's Potential Move
In a thrilling development, Leeds United has set its sights on a promising young striker, Troy Parrott, who has recently made headlines with his exceptional performances for the Republic of Ireland. But here's where it gets intriguing: Leeds isn't the only club interested, and the potential transfer fee could break records.
The Dutch publication, VoetbalNieuws, has revealed that Leeds is in talks with AZ Alkmaar to secure Parrott's services. This comes after Parrott's remarkable display in the World Cup qualifiers, where he single-handedly propelled Ireland into the play-offs with a hat-trick against Hungary and a two-goal performance against Portugal.
The Journey of Troy Parrott: From Spurs to AZ and Now, Leeds?
Parrott's journey began with Tottenham Hotspur in 2017, but his path to stardom took a different route. He joined AZ Alkmaar in 2024 and has since impressed in the Eredivisie, scoring 20 goals and providing 5 assists in his debut season. His impact was felt not only in the league but also in the Europa League, where AZ reached the last 16, narrowly losing to Tottenham, Parrott's former club.
Leeds' Pursuit: A Summer Interest Turned Serious
Leeds' interest in Parrott isn't new. They attempted to sign him during the summer transfer window, but AZ held firm. Now, with Parrott's stock rising, Leeds is back in the game, determined to secure his services when the transfer window reopens in January. Parrott's impressive form has caught the eye of many, and Leeds sees him as a potential game-changer for their Premier League campaign.
The Potential Transfer Fee: A Club Record for AZ?
Here's where it gets controversial. VoetbalNieuws suggests that Parrott's departure could be a club-record sale for AZ, surpassing the exits of Alireza Jahanbakhsh and Tijjani Reijnders. AZ is reportedly seeking a fee of over €30m (£26m) for the 23-year-old striker, who has already scored 18 goals this season for club and country. This move could be a significant financial boost for AZ, and it's a price tag that Leeds will have to consider carefully.
